SummaryRecent studies have suggested that psychosocial factors play an important part in the prediction of the course of minor psychiatric disorders. Fifty-nine new psychiatric out-patients suffering from minor disorders were assessed, using standardized clinical and social interviews, and 52 were followed up after one year and the clinical assessment repeated. Social and clinical factors were equally important predictors of the number of months ill in the survey year, but social and constitutional variables were superior in the prediction of percentage change in symptoms over the year.The results of correlation, factor and multiple regression analyses suggest that the course of minor psychiatric disorder is best predicted by three sets of variables which are, in order of importance, the patient's material social circumstances, his clinical symptoms and his ‘genetic risk’ scores.

Abstract Postpartum psychiatric disorders are heritable, but how genetic liability varies by other significant risk factors is unknown. We aimed to (1) estimate associations of genetic risk scores (GRS) for major depression (MD), bipolar disorder (BD), and schizophrenia (SCZ) with postpartum psychiatric disorders, (2) examine differences by prior psychiatric history, and (3) compare genetic and familial risk of postpartum psychiatric disorders. We conducted a nested case-control study based on Danish population-based registers of all women in the iPSYCH2012 cohort who had given birth before December 31, 2015 (n = 8850). Cases were women with a diagnosed psychiatric disorder or a filled psychotropic prescription within one year after delivery (n = 5829 cases, 3021 controls). Association analyses were conducted between GRS calculated from Psychiatric Genomics Consortium discovery meta-analyses for MD, BD, and SCZ and case-control status of a postpartum psychiatric disorder. Parental psychiatric history was associated with postpartum psychiatric disorders among women with previous psychiatric history (OR, 1.14; 95% CI 1.02–1.28) but not without psychiatric history (OR, 1.08; 95% CI: 0.81–1.43). GRS for MD was associated with an increased risk of postpartum psychiatric disorders in both women with (OR, 1.44; 95% CI: 1.19–1.74) and without (OR, 1.88; 95% CI: 1.26–2.81) personal psychiatric history. SCZ GRS was only minimally associated with postpartum disorders and BD GRS was not. Results suggest GRS of lifetime psychiatric illness can be applied to the postpartum period, which may provide clues about distinct environmental or genetic elements of postpartum psychiatric disorders and ultimately help identify vulnerable groups.

In certain ways, all psychiatric disorders are more or less influenced by cultural factors, in addition to biological and psychological factors, for their occurrence and manifestation. ‘Major’ psychiatric disorders (such as schizophrenia or bipolar disorders) are more determined by biological factors and relatively less by psychological and cultural factors, but ‘minor’ psychiatric disorders (such as anxiety disorders, conversion disorders, or adjustment disorders) are more subject to psychological causes as well as cultural factors. In addition to this, there are groups of psychiatric disorders that are heavily related to and influenced by cultural factors, and therefore addressed as culture-related specific psychiatric syndromes. Even though the encounter of culture-related specific psychiatric disorder in our daily psychiatric practice is relatively rare, the purpose of examining such specific syndromes has its significant purpose and implications. Through such unique examples, it helps us to appreciate the cultural attribution to the stress formation, reaction pattern, symptom manifestation, occurrence of frequency of disorders, and reaction to the disorders. It also concerns how to work on therapy for the disorder by complying patient’s cultural background.

Objective: To present the one-year prevalence of 14 psychiatric disorders in a community sample of Ontarians aged 15 to 64 years. Method: Data on psychiatric disorders were collected on 9953 respondents using the University of Michigan revision of the Composite International Diagnostic Interview (UM-CIDI). DSM-III-R criteria were used to define the psychiatric disorders. Results: Almost 1 in 5 Ontarians (18.6%) had one or more of the disorders measured in the survey. Among 15- to 24-year-olds, 1 in 4 was affected. The distribution of individual disorders varied by sex and age. Conclusion: Because of the immense burden of suffering associated with psychiatric disorders, clinical and research efforts in this area should receive high priority within the health budget.

Psychiatric disorders place a huge burden on those affected and their families, as well as society. Nearly all psychiatric disorders have a heritable component and lifetime prevalence rates of several disorders are higher among first degree biological relatives of individuals with a diagnosis. Given that many psychiatric disorders have their onset in adolescence, estimating genetic risk during childhood may identify at-risk individuals for early intervention that can reduce this burden. Here we measured genetic risk for psychopathology using both polygenic risk scores (PRS) and family history in a large typically developing sample of 9-10 year old children from the Adolescent Brain and Cognitive Development (ABCD) StudySM and determined associations with a large battery of behavioural phenotypes. By including all genetic risk predictors in the same model, we were able to delineate unique behavioral associations across these measures. Polygenic risk for Attention Deficit Hyperactivity Disorder (ADHD) and depression (DEP) was associated with unique patterns of both externalizing and internalizing behaviors. Family history of conduct problems, depression and anxiety/stress additionally predicted unique behavioral variance across similar measures. These findings provide important insight into the potential predictive utility of PRS and family history in early adolescence and suggest that they may be signaling differential, additive information that could be useful for quantifying risk during development.

Transitions from health to disease are characterized by dysregulation of biological networks under the influence of genetic and environmental factors, often over the course of years to decades before clinical symptoms appear. Understanding these dynamics has important implications for preventive medicine. However, progress has been hindered both by the difficulty of identifying individuals who will eventually go on to develop a particular disease and by the inaccessibility of most disease-relevant tissues in living individuals. Here we developed an alternative approach using polygenic risk scores (PRSs) based on genome-wide association studies (GWAS) for 54 diseases and complex traits coupled with multiomic profiling and found that these PRSs were associated with 766 detectable alterations in proteomic, metabolomic, and standard clinical laboratory measurements (clinical labs) from blood plasma across several thousand mostly healthy individuals. We recapitulated a variety of known relationships (e.g., glutamatergic neurotransmission and inflammation with depression, IL-33 with asthma) and found associations directly suggesting therapeutic strategies (e.g., Ω-6 supplementation and IL-13 inhibition for amyotrophic lateral sclerosis) and influences on longevity (leukemia inhibitory factor, ceramides). Analytes altered in high-genetic-risk individuals showed concordant changes in disease cases, supporting the notion that PRS-associated analytes represent presymptomatic disease alterations. Our results provide insights into the molecular pathophysiology of a range of traits and suggest avenues for the prevention of health-to-disease transitions.

Abstract Background How does genetic liability to suicide attempt (SA), suicide death (SD), major depression (MD), bipolar disorder (BD), schizophrenia (SZ), alcohol use disorder (AUD), and drug use disorder (DUD) impact on risk for SA and SD? Methods In the Swedish general population born 1932–1995 and followed through 2017 (n = 7 661 519), we calculate family genetic risk scores (FGRS) for SA, SD, MD, BD, SZ, AUD, and DUD. Registration for SA and SD was assessed from Swedish national registers. Results In univariate and multivariate models predicting SA, FGRS were highest for SA, AUD, DUD, and MD. In univariate models predicting SD, the strongest FGRS were AUD, DUD, SA, and SD. In multivariate models, the FGRS for SA and AUD were higher in predicting SA while the FGRS for SD, BD, and SZ were higher in predicting SD. Higher FGRS for all disorders significantly predicted both younger age at first SA and frequency of attempts. For SD, higher FGRS for MD, AUD, and SD predicted later age at SD. Mediation of FGRS effects on SA and SD was more pronounced for SD than SA, strongest for AUD, DUD, and SZ FGRS and weakest for MD. Conclusions FGRS for both SA and SD and for our five psychiatric disorders impact on risk for SA and SD in a complex manner. While some of the impact of genetic risk factors for psychiatric disorders on risk for SA and SD is mediated through developing the disorders, these risks also predispose directly to suicidal behaviors.

BackgroundWomen take sick-leave more often than men, both in general and because of psychiatric disorders. The aim of the present study was to introduce the new dimension of sick-leave duration in the analysis of gender differences in minor psychiatric disorders.MethodA population-based register was used which included all sick-leave spells exceeding seven consecutive days, 1985–1987, in a Swedish county.ResultsSick-leave duration was longer for men. The greatest gender differences were found in the youngest and oldest age-groups. Women had higher incidence also in the longest spells. An increase in duration over the three years was found among women, leading to decreased gender differences.ConclusionsContrary to other studies on minor psychiatric disorders, small gender differences were found. It is suggested that sick-leave duration can be used as a quantitative measure of health-related working capacity.

AbstractBackgroundPre-pandemic psychiatric disorders have been associated with an increased risk of COVID-19. However, the underlying mechanisms remain unknown, e.g. to what extent genetic predisposition to psychiatric disorders contributes to the observed association.MethodsThe analytic sample consisted of white British participants of UK Biobank registered in England, with available genetic data, and alive on Jan 31, 2020 (i.e., the start of the COVID-19 outbreak in the UK) (n=346,554). We assessed individuals’ genetic predisposition to different psychiatric disorders, including substance misuse, depression, anxiety, and psychotic disorder, using polygenic risk score (PRS). Diagnoses of psychiatric disorders were identified through the UK Biobank hospital inpatient data. We performed a GWAS analysis for each psychiatric disorder in a randomly selected half of the study population who were free of COVID-19 (i.e., the base dataset). For the other half (i.e., the target dataset), PRS was calculated for each psychiatric disorder using the discovered genetic variants from the base dataset. We then examined the association between PRS of each psychiatric disorder and risk of COVID-19, or severe COVID-19 (i.e., hospitalization and death), using logistic regression models. The ascertainment of COVID-19 was through the Public Health England dataset, the UK Biobank hospital inpatient data and death registers, updated until July 26, 2020. For validation, we repeated the PRS analyses based on publicly available GWAS summary statistics.Results155,988 participants (including 1,451 COVID-19 cases), with a mean age of 68.50 years at COVID-19 outbreak, were included for PRS analysis. Higher genetic liability forwards psychiatric disorders was associated with increased risk of both any COVID-19 and severe COVID-19, especially genetic risk for substance misuse and depression. The adjusted odds ratios (ORs) for any COVID-19 were 1.15 (95% confidence interval [CI] 1.02-1.31) and 1.26 (1.11-1.42) among individuals with a high genetic risk (above the upper tertile of PRS) for substance misuse and depression, respectively, compared with individuals with a low genetic risk (below the lower tertile). Largely similar ORs were noted for severe COVID-19 and similar albeit slightly lower estimates using PRSs generated from GWAS summary statistics from independent samples.ConclusionIn the UK Biobank, genetic predisposition to psychiatric disorders was associated with an increased risk of COVID-19, including severe course of the disease. These findings suggest the potential role of genetic factors in the observed phenotypic association between psychiatric disorders and COVID-19, underscoring the need of increased medical surveillance of for this vulnerable population during the pandemic.

AbstractVarious non-psychotic psychiatric disorders in childhood and adolescence can precede the onset of schizophrenia, but the nature of this relationship remains unclear. We investigated to what extent the association between schizophrenia and psychiatric disorders in childhood is explained by shared genetic risk factors.Polygenic risk scores (PRS), reflecting an individual’s genetic risk for schizophrenia, were constructed for participants in two birth cohorts (2,588 children from the Netherlands Twin Register (NTR) and 6,127 from the Avon Longitudinal Study of Parents And Children (ALSPAC)). The associations between schizophrenia PRS and measures of anxiety, depression, attention deficit hyperactivity disorder (ADHD), and oppositional defiant disorder/conduct disorder (ODD/CD) were estimated at age 7, 10, 12/13 and 15 years in the two cohorts. Results were then meta-analyzed, and age-effects and differences in the associations between disorders and PRS were formally tested in a meta-regression.The schizophrenia PRS was associated with childhood and adolescent psychopathology Where the association was weaker for ODD/CD at age 7. The associations increased with age this increase was steepest for ADHD and ODD/CD. The results are consistent with a common genetic etiology of schizophrenia and developmental psychopathology as well as with a stronger shared genetic etiology between schizophrenia and adolescent onset psychopathology.A multivariate meta-analysis of multiple and repeated observations enabled to optimally use the longitudinal data across diagnoses in order to provide knowledge on how childhood disorders develop into severe adult psychiatric disorders.
